Lindsay NICHOL

NICHOL, Lindsay

Service Number: 7298
Enlisted: 15 November 1916, Melbourne, Vic.
Last Rank: Private
Last Unit: 21st Infantry Battalion
Born: Portarlington, Victoria, Australia, 1874
Home Town: Tyabb, Mornington Peninsula, Victoria
Occupation: Orchardist
Died: 27 May 1943, cause of death not yet discovered, place of death not yet discovered
Memorials: Tyabb War Memorial

World War 1 Service

15 Nov 1916: Enlisted AIF WW1, Private, 7298, 5th Infantry Battalion, Melbourne, Vic.

19 Feb 1917: Embarked Private, 7298, 5th Infantry Battalion, HMAT Ballarat, Melbourne
1 Sep 1917: Transferred AIF WW1, Private, 21st Infantry Battalion, Belgium
20 Sep 1917: Involvement AIF WW1, Private, 7298, 21st Infantry Battalion, Menin Road
4 Oct 1917: Involvement AIF WW1, Private, 7298, 21st Infantry Battalion, Broodseinde Ridge
3 Sep 1918: Discharged AIF WW1, Private, 7298, 21st Infantry Battalion, RTA 15 April 1918 and discharged as MU (feet).
